• Tmeas achieved zero breakthroughs in many fields, realized the smooth installation and operation of the first GaAs optical fiber temperature measuring device in SF6 gas insulated transformer, and solved the problem of small molecule gas sealing and collusion; The seamless transformation of the first set of 220kV oil transformer crude oil level thermometer has been realized. The optical fiber temperature controller of our company completely replaces the thermometer of the original PT100 sensor; The deep application and development of gallium arsenide sensors in the stator and rotor of hydraulic turbines have been realized, providing the "heart" device of hydropower with a fiber of life
